Protein crystallography data

The structure of Crystal Structure of Lysozyme Delivered in Polyacrylamide Using X-Ray Free Electron Laser, PDB code: 6ig6 was solved by K.H.Nam,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 26.04 / 1.70
Space group P 43 21 2
Cell size a, b, c (Å), α, β, γ (°) 79.600, 79.600, 38.200, 90.00, 90.00, 90.00
R / Rfree (%) 19.6 / 21.7
